A New Paradigm in Accessibility: From Static Maps to Real-Time, Personalised Routing

Traditional mapping tools have traditionally fallen short when addressing the nuanced needs of wheelchair users. Static maps often don’t incorporate dynamic data on surface conditions, temporary obstructions, or pedestrian flow, leading to potential barriers or discomfort. Recent innovations focus on bridging this gap by leveraging live data feeds, user feedback, and specialized algorithms to curate routes tailored to individual needs.

The Technological Foundations of Effective Navigation Platforms for Wheelchair Users

Effective solutions like Wheel Out are built upon layered technological infrastructures:

  • Dynamic Data Integration: Accessing live information on surface conditions, construction sites, temporary obstructions, and crowd density.
  • Customised Routing Algorithms: Prioritising pathways that are smooth, wide, and accessible, rather than merely the shortest distance.
  • User Feedback Loops: Allowing users to report new obstacles or changes, thereby continuously refining route suggestions.
  • Augmented Reality (AR) & Accessibility Features: Incorporating visual cues and auditory assistance to aid navigation in complex scenarios.
